Are you familiar with TED? TED (an acronym for Technology, Entertainment and Design) dedicates itself to promoting and disseminating “ideas worth spreading.” TED’s big event is an annual conference with 15‐20 presentations by leading thinkers (check out www.ted.com for more information). Many of these talks are posted at the TEDTalks Web site and later spread virally, where you may have seen one or more.

This past fall, TED moved on to our turf — advertising. It invited anyone to nominate “ads worth spreading” — with the idea that these ads deserved to be seen. TED wanted nominations in four categories: 1) social good, 2) infectiously compelling (viral), 3) industry impact (innovation), and 4) Talk – a format that follows the TEDTalks style.

After reviewing more than 1,000 ads, a panel of 24 judges picked 10 winners. You can see them at the TED Web site – see the first link above.
